    My question for you all is:

    Is there such a thing as centralized blog management software?

    My problem is that for every blog you own you need to login and write (or cut and paste) your post to publish it on your site. Now, the more sites you own, obviously there would be more sites to login to, etc. I am hoping one of you would know about some kind of software I could just use on my desktop where I could write my post, pick the blog(s) to post it on, and POOF! it logs in to the site and publishes it for me. Anyone know if something like that exists?

    With wordpresss, you can e-mail any post to your blog, so all you need to do is write it in your favorite mail client, then send it to each blog via a single e-mail. Very slick and easy to do.
